Common Sinking Foundation Repair Jobs
Basement foundation repairs involve stabilizing and restoring the structural integrity of a home's basement.
Pier and beam stabilization addresses uneven or sinking floors caused by shifting supports.
Concrete slab lifting raises sunken concrete surfaces to improve safety and appearance.
Wall crack injections seal and reinforce foundation walls to prevent further damage.
Soil stabilization improves ground support to reduce future foundation settling issues.
Drainage and waterproofing help manage water flow to protect foundations from water-related damage.
Sinking Foundation Repair Questions
What signs indicate a sinking foundation? Common signs include c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, and gaps around windows or doors.
How does sinking foundation repair work? Repairs typically involve stabilizing the foundation with underpinning methods such as pier installation to restore stability.
